Best Roofing Services: Kinds of Materials and Their Pros

Roofing materials play an essential role in the overall performance and longevity of a home. Various types of roofing materials are available, each delivering particular advantages tailored to specific needs. Asphalt shingles are popular for their affordability and ease of installation, providing reliable protection against the elements. Metal roofing stands out for its durability and energy efficiency, often lasting longer than traditional materials. Clay and concrete tiles offer a distinctive aesthetic and excellent thermal performance, making them suitable for warmer climates.

Wood shingles and shakes, while needing considerable upkeep, deliver excellent natural appearance and effective insulation. In addition, synthetic materials, such as rubber or composite shingles, bring together the appearance of established options with increased durability and simplified maintenance, combine the appearance of traditional options with enhanced durability and lower maintenance requirements. All material options deliver different advantages, allowing homeowners to select based on spending limits, local weather, and desired appearance, ultimately strengthening the home's integrity and financial worth.

Detecting Ordinary Roofing Defects and Their Improvements

Common roof issues can greatly impact the structural soundness of a home. Among the most commonly found problems are water seepage, which can arise from broken shingles, improper flashing, or worn sealants. Detecting leaks promptly is essential, as they can lead to substantial water harm if left unaddressed. Another common issue is the growth of algae and moss, which can damage the roof's appearance and durability. Regularly cleaning the surface can mitigate this problem.

Additionally, damaged or absent shingles are indicative of wear and tear, often necessitating replacement to preserve protection against the elements. Poor air circulation can also lead to heat buildup, resulting in early deterioration of roofing materials. Homeowners are recommended to perform routine checks and consult roofing specialists for solutions customized for specific issues. Prompt recognition and correction of these common problems can considerably extend a roof's lifespan and protect the property's structural integrity.

Regular Inspections Matter

Regular inspections serve as a vital component in prolonging the life of a roof. By identifying potential issues early, homeowners can prevent minor problems from escalating into significant damage. A thorough inspection typically includes checking for missing shingles, evaluating flashing integrity, and examining gutters for debris buildup. These evaluations allow for prompt action, ensuring that the roof remains watertight and structurally sound. Furthermore, periodic checks can help adjust upkeep plans based on shifting climate patterns, which may impact roof performance. Establishing a regular inspection schedule, ideally twice a year, enables property owners to stay proactive about roof care. This diligence not only improves the roof's longevity but also adds to the total worth of the property, making it a smart financial choice.

How long Does a Typical Roofing Project Take to Finish?

A standard roofing project generally takes 1-2 weeks to complete, depending on various factors such as the roof size, material type, atmospheric factors, and any unforeseen complications that may arise during the process.

What Guarantee Plans Exist on Roofing Services?

Warranties for roofing services usually provide workmanship protections ranging from one to ten years and material warranties lasting up to 50 years. The details often depend upon the roofing materials used and the company's terms.

Is a Permit Needed for Roof Maintenance?

Yes, a permit is commonly mandated for roofing work, depending on local regulations and the magnitude of the project. Homeowners should consult with their local authorities to verify compliance with necessary structural standards and permits.
